    Facebook for iPhone bugs: Pictures showing up wrong



    On the current version of Facebook for iPhone and iPad, whenever I tap on a picture someone uploaded, it either brings up a totally different picture, or when I flip over to comments, they don’t match the comments that go with that specific picture. It’s incredibly annoying if you want to comment on a picture and can’t even get the correct one to pull up.

    If you use Facebook for iPhone or iPad you’re probably aware that it doesn’t come without a bug or two. This one we’ve had several readers report and it’s something I’ve experienced myself since the newer revamped version of Facebook was released.
    The only workaround I’ve found is to actually go in and open the album the picture is in and click on the picture in the grid of photos. That typically tends to load the correct image and bypass the issue.

    Problem

    Facebook shows the wrong picture

    Facebook shows the wrong comments for a picture

    Workaround

    Go to the photo album and select the picture that way.
